Changes coming to Grauman's
I didn't see a thread about this but I thought it might be of interest to many here. The new owners of the Chinese movie complex have sold the naming rights to Grauman's to a Chinese television manufacturer called TCL. The new name of Grauman's will be (at least for ten years) TCL's Chinese Theater ...
